Is someone on The Good Wife about to get handcuffed?
The CBS legal drama has cast Jordana Spiro (My Boys, The Mob Doctor) in the potentially recurring role of Jenna, a tough, funny and smart police detective who’s not opposed to mixing business with pleasure. Spiro’s character, who’s described as “comfortable in her own skin (in fact, comfortable in a lot of people’s skin)” — sometimes crosses professional boundaries to gather information, but other times she’s merely in pursuit of a good time.

Spiro will make her Good Wife debut on Sunday, Dec. 1 (9/8c) — which coincidentally marks the show’s 100th episode.
